The role of the IT BA is to analyse and refine business requirements prior to translating those requirements into cost effective IT Systems solutions, in line with Global Architecture standards.
The Business Analyst is expected to work, often independently, throughout the project lifecycle; from project initiation and inception through elaboration and construction, regularly handling multiple concurrent activities. They will form key relationships with IT Payments & GLCM, Transformation, ITID and internal IT stakeholders as well as other departmental counterparts.
responsibilities :
Define the most appropriate analysis approach to a problem/opportunity and work within a multi skilled team to achieve the required goal
Analysing and defining appropriate IT solutions, working closely with OPS Payment , HUB IT Payments, HUB Core Banking, other workstreams, product owners and architects.
Rapidly understanding business requirements through regular interactions with the product owner, business users and other subject matter experts
Translation of business and system requirements into solution designs and functional requirements
Perform root cause analysis of failure elements & recommend improvements
Document the requirements under BRD documents or Jira user stories for the teams to work from
Negotiating and influencing project scope, including the assessment of proposed change
Working closely with solution delivery and production support team to ensure all new software is well understood and readily supported.
